Inhaltsverzeichnis:
Video: Wie kann ich einen Prozess beenden, der auf einem Port lauscht?
2024 Autor: Lynn Donovan | [email protected]. Zuletzt bearbeitet: 2023-12-15 23:42
Finden (und beenden) Sie alle Prozesse, die an einem Port lauschen
- lsof -n | grep HÖREN . Bash. EIN DEUTLICH SCHNELLERER Weg.
- lsof -i tcp:[ HAFEN ] Schlag. Töten alle Prozesse Zuhören auf ein bestimmtes Hafen verwenden:
- lsof -ti tcp:5900 | xargs töten . Bash. Der Befehl -t gibt nur die PID zurück, genau um sie irgendwo weiterzuleiten, und das xargs wird ausgeführt töten in jeder Zeile zurückgegeben.
Wie kann ich in dieser Hinsicht einen Prozess beenden, der einen Port verwendet?
Fenster
- Öffnen Sie ein CMD-Fenster im Administratormodus, indem Sie zu Start > Ausführen > cmd eingeben > mit der rechten Maustaste auf Eingabeaufforderung klicken und dann Als Administrator ausführen auswählen.
- Verwenden Sie den Befehl netstat, um alle aktiven Ports aufzulisten.
- Um diesen Prozess zu beenden (das /f ist erzwungen): taskkill /pid 18264 /f.
Man kann sich auch fragen, wie ich einen Port 3000-Prozess kille? Kill-Prozess am Port Zum Beispiel müssen Sie Tötungsprozess läuft weiter Port 3000 . Erstes „sudo lsof -t -i: 3000 ” gibt die PID des zurück Prozess läuft weiter Port 3000 . Das obige Ergebnis zeigt 7279 ist die PID des Prozess auf Port 3000 . Jetzt können Sie verwenden töten Befehl an töten das Prozess.
Außerdem, wie kann ich einen Port 8080-Prozess beenden?
Wir müssen einige Befehle in der Eingabeaufforderung ausführen, um den Prozess zu beenden, der Port 8080 verwendet
- Schritt 1: Suchen Sie die Prozess-ID in Windows über die Eingabeaufforderung. netstat -ano | findstr netstat -ano | findstr
- Schritt 2: Beenden Sie den Prozess über die Eingabeaufforderung. taskkill /F /PID
Wie beende ich einen Prozess, der auf einem bestimmten Port in Linux ausgeführt wird?
lsof steht für List of Opened Files und kann mit entsprechenden Optionen oder Flags verwendet werden, um die PID von a Prozess auf einige gegeben Hafen . Sobald Sie die bekommen haben PID , verwenden töten Befehl, das zu stoppen Prozess . Dies wird die finden Prozess läuft auf 3000 Hafen und töten es.
Empfohlen:
Auf welchem Port lauscht Apache?
Port 80 Wie bringe ich außerdem Apache dazu, auf Port 8080 zu lauschen? Konfigurieren Sie die Apache-Website für die Verwendung mehrerer Ports Kontext: In meinem Beispiel habe ich Apache auf Port 80 auf einer einzelnen IP ausgeführt.
Wie führe ich einen Port-Scan auf einem Mac durch?
So scannen Sie Ports auf einer IP oder Domain von Mac OSX Drücken Sie Befehlstaste + Leertaste, um Spotlight aufzurufen, und geben Sie „Network Utility“gefolgt von der Eingabetaste ein, um die Network Utility-App zu starten. Wählen Sie die Registerkarte „Port-Scan“. Geben Sie die IP-Adresse oder den Domänennamen ein, den Sie nach offenen Ports durchsuchen möchten, und wählen Sie „Scannen“
Wie kann ich einen Port stoppen, der auf einem Server ausgeführt wird?
Lösungen Öffnen Sie ein CMD-Fenster im Administratormodus, indem Sie zu Start > Ausführen > cmd eingeben > mit der rechten Maustaste auf Eingabeaufforderung klicken und dann Als Administrator ausführen auswählen. Verwenden Sie den Befehl netstat, um alle aktiven Ports aufzulisten. Um diesen Prozess zu beenden (das /f ist erzwungen): taskkill /pid 18264 /f
Wie zeichne ich einen Webcast auf einem Mac auf?
Weg 1: Video mit QuickTime Player aufnehmen Starten Sie den QuickTime Player, wählen Sie Datei > Neue Bildschirmaufnahme. Ein Bildschirmaufnahmefenster wird geöffnet. Klicken Sie auf die rote Schaltfläche "Aufnehmen", um mit der Aufnahme Ihres Bildschirms zu beginnen. Sie erhalten einen Hinweis, ob Sie den gesamten Bildschirm oder nur einen Teil des Bildschirms aufnehmen möchten
Wie heißt ein untergeordneter Prozess, dessen übergeordneter Prozess vorzeitig beendet wird?
Verwaiste Prozesse sind eine entgegengesetzte Situation zu Zombie-Prozessen und beziehen sich auf den Fall, in dem ein übergeordneter Prozess vor seinen untergeordneten Prozessen beendet wird, die als „verwaist“bezeichnet werden